- Responsibility for insurance, fuel, and parkingModern travelers increasingly seek control over their itinerary, and an Orlando rental car offers that freedom without the stress. Unlike buses, shuttles, or ride-shares, a personal rental car lets visitors move freely, hit hidden gems off the beaten path, and avoid uptime or overpriced transit options. A rental car enables visitors to pivot last-minute—whether chasing golden-hour photos at Lake Eola, visiting nearby Wekiwa Springs, or attending a local event—without letting logistical limits dim the adventure. This freedom transforms tourism from dictated stops into immersive discovery, making each day feel uniquely yours.

Myth: Walking or Ride-Shares Eliminate Car Need
Reality: Walking works for neighborhood exploration, but distant attractions require a vehicle. Ride-shares add unpredictable costs; a rental offers a one-time fee for unlimited access.

Traveling with loved ones or large groups benefits greatly from personal transport. Sharing a car means everyone travels together, follows a shared schedule, and avoids coordination stress. For families with young children or guests with mobility needs, the space and privacy of a rental vehicle support comfort and full participation in every experience.3.
